The Bowfin Submarine, also known as the "Pearl Harbor Avenger," has a remarkable history of service during World War II. Launched on December 7, 1942, a year after the devastating attack on Pearl Harbor, its mission was to seek and destroy enemy ships and submarines. Over the course of its nine war patrols, the Bowfin sank a substantial number of enemy vessels, solidifying its reputation as a formidable force. Today, the submarine is a centerpiece at the Pearl Harbor National Memorial in Hawaii, serving as a historical landmark that educates visitors about its significant role in wartime history.
The Pearl Harbor Aviation Museum is a significant landmark that provides a compelling historical narrative of World War II. The museum is housed within two hangars that have survived the infamous 1941 attack on Pearl Harbor. These hangars have been carefully preserved and now serve as a portal to the past, immersing visitors in the Pacific aviation battles that shaped the outcome of the war. The museum brings history to life with its impressive collection of warplanes, exhibits, and personal stories from those who lived through this period, making it an educational and poignant experience for all who visit.
Historic Downtown Honolulu is a treasure trove of culture, history, and extraordinary architecture, presenting a unique blend of past and present. The area is home to several iconic landmarks, including Iolani Palace, the only royal palace in the United States, the King Kamehameha Statue, and the Kawaiahaʻo Church, known as the Westminster Abbey of the Pacific. This district, with its vibrant street life, bustling markets, and rich architectural heritage, offers a glimpse into the fascinating history of Hawaii and serves as a cultural hub for both locals and visitors.

The Arizona Memorial is a sacred place to many visitors. Swimwear is not allowed. Bags are not allowed in Pearl Harbor and can be checked for $5 per item at the gate. Shoes and shirts are required.

We ask that visitors to the Pearl Harbor Historic Sites dress appropriately and respectfully by avoiding swimsuits. While sandals and flip-flops are permitted, we encourage you to wear closed-toe shoes as there is a lot of walking when visiting the sites. In addition, we recommend visitors avoid skirts and dresses as well as high heels.
No bags are allowed for security reasons, and iPad cases or clutch wallets are not permitted either — a wallet must be no larger than a regular-sized cell phone. The bag storage facility can store your belongings for a fee of $6.00 per bag or $7.50 per bag for more oversized luggage.
